About Mud Tires
Mud tires are built for trucks, Jeeps, and Broncos that leave pavement for muddy fields, rutted lanes, and rough access roads. At Stokes Tire Service, they are a practical choice when traction matters more than a quiet commute, and All-Terrain Tires can be the better fit for mixed driving.
The open tread and aggressive shoulders help Mud tires keep digging when clay and loose dirt start to pack in. A proven example is BFGoodrich Mud-Terrain T/A KM2, which shows the kind of self-cleaning design many off-road drivers want.
If your routes include hunting land, farm work, or weekend trail use, Mud tires can add the grip you need without guesswork. For drivers who spend most miles on the street, All-Season Tires are worth a look before you commit.

What to Know Before Buying Mud Tires
Before buying Mud tires, check the size, load range, and wheel fitment your truck can actually support. That matters even more on lifted rigs, where clearance and balancing can affect how the tire rides and wears. Mud tires usually bring more road noise, a firmer ride, and faster wear than All-Terrain Tires, but they reward you with better bite in deep muck and loose ground. If your driving stays mostly on pavement, All-Season Tires may be the easier everyday choice.
